Title: “The Evolution of Pharmaceutical Machinery: Innovations and Impact on Healthcare”

Pharmaceutical machinery has played a crucial role in the advancement of the healthcare industry. From the early days of manual processes to today’s high-tech equipment, the evolution of pharmaceutical machinery has significantly impacted the way medicines are produced and distributed.

One of the key innovations in pharmaceutical machinery is the table press machine. This machine is used to compress powder formulations into solid dosage forms such as tablets. With the ability to accurately control the weight and hardness of tablets, table press machines have improved the efficiency and quality of tablet production in pharmaceutical manufacturing.

Another important machine in the pharmaceutical industry is the capsule filling machine. This machine automates the process of filling empty capsules with powdered or granulated ingredients. The introduction of capsule filling machines has enabled pharmaceutical companies to produce precise and consistent doses of medications, ensuring patient safety and efficacy.

In recent years, technological advancements have led to the development of advanced table press machines such as the TDP (Tablet Press) and THDP (High-Speed Tablet Press). These machines incorporate features such as automatic feeding, interchangeable tooling, and real-time monitoring to enhance productivity and quality control in tablet production.

The adoption of modern pharmaceutical machinery has had a significant impact on healthcare outcomes. By streamlining the manufacturing process and increasing production efficiency, pharmaceutical companies can bring new medications to market faster and at lower costs. This translates to improved access to essential medicines for patients worldwide.
